Philippines Budget Deficit Narrows in September

The Philippine government’s budget deficit narrowed to PHP 248.1 billion in September 2025 from PHP 273.3 billion in the same month last year.
Government revenues grew 10.88% year-on-year to PHP 281.7 billion, outpacing a 5.18% rise in expenditures to PHP 529.8 billion.
Strong tax collections from the Bureau of Internal Revenue (4.7%) and the Bureau of Customs (5.3%) supported the improvement, while non-tax revenues fell 65.8% to PHP 15.8 billion.
Meanwhile, government expenditures fell 7.5% to PHP 529.8 billion.
Year-to-date through September, the cumulative deficit stood at PHP 1.12 trillion, well within the revised full-year target of PHP 1.56 trillion, from PHP 970.2 billion a year earlier.
